Listen "Therese Gopaul-Robinson: The Power of Reframing: Turning Setbacks into Opportunities /Ep 3300"
Episode Synopsis
During her 20 years in healthcare, Therese Gopaul-Robinson recognized a critical challenge facing leaders—a pervasive lack of self-confidence that led to hesitation in decision-making, avoidance of difficult conversations, and reluctance to share ideas. This silent struggle wasn't just an individual issue; it was holding back teams, stalling productivity, and impacting overall business performance. Therese discovered that these hidden fears were not only affecting leaders but also undermining the effectiveness of entire organizations. Through her programs, she tackles this challenge head-on, equipping leaders with strategies to overcome self-doubt, make confident decisions, and lead with authority. Her approach addresses the root cause of insecurity, transforming it into a strength that boosts team morale, enhances productivity, and drives better business outcomes. Website: www.ThereseGR.com
